Job Overview: 

We are seeking an experienced Program Manager to lead and deliver medium to large-scale, fixed-scope and time & materials (T&M) projects in a client-facing capacity. This role will be responsible for managing end-to-end project delivery, ensuring financial accountability, resource coordination, and high-quality outcomes in alignment with client expectations and contractual obligations.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in managing enterprise technology implementations and application and system development projects with moderate to high complexity, excellent communication and stakeholder management skills, and ideally experience in the financial services sector, particularly with payment processing, digital banking and merchant acquiring services. 

Key Responsibilities: 

Project & Program Management 

  • Lead and manage the delivery of multiple concurrent projects (fixed scope and T&M), ensuring alignment with defined scope, timeline, and budget. 
  • Own all aspects of the project lifecycle including planning, execution, monitoring, control, and closure. 
  • Drive adherence to project governance standards and delivery best practices. 
  • Maintain high levels of timesheet and billing discipline across project teams. 

Client & Stakeholder Engagement 

  • Serve as the primary point of contact for client stakeholders, ensuring expectations are managed, communications are clear, and satisfaction remains high. 
  • Build and maintain strong relationships with client teams, including business and technical stakeholders. 
  • Provide regular and transparent status reporting and escalations to both internal and client leadership. 

Financial Management 

  • Own full project financial responsibility, including budgeting, forecasting, invoicing, and margin analysis. 
  • Monitor financial performance and proactively address variances to maintain profitability. 
  • Ensure timely and accurate tracking and reporting of hours, expenses, and billing milestones. 

Resource & Team Leadership 

  • Manage cross-functional project teams including internal resources, subcontractors, and client personnel. 
  • Drive effective resource allocation, onboarding, task assignment, and team motivation. 
  • Ensure performance standards and deliverable quality are consistently met. 

Preferred Qualifications: 

  • At least 15 years of project/program management experience and preferable some years in a technology consulting or services environment. 
  • Proven success managing fixed scope as well as time & material projects with external clients. 
  • Experience implementing technology platforms/products in financial services, ideally with credit unions or regional banks. 
  • Strong proficiency in Microsoft Excel and PowerPoint for reporting, analytics, and presentations. 
  • PMP Certification (preferred). 
  • Ability to navigate complex client organizations and coordinate across diverse stakeholders. 
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ills, with a strong executive presence. 
  • Strong organizational, coordination, and follow-through abilities. 
  • Experience working with or within technology service providers. 

Soft Skills & Competencies: 

  • Client-first mindset with a consultative approach to delivery. 
  • High emotional intelligence and adaptability in dynamic environments. 
  • Strong problem-solving capabilities with a focus on results. 
  • Detail-oriented while maintaining the big picture. 
  • Ability to manage conflict and negotiate effectively with stakeholders.
